Subject: [PATCH bpf-next v4 06/10] bpf: btf: Add BPF_OBJ_GET_INFO_BY_FD support to BTF fd

This patch adds BPF_OBJ_GET_INFO_BY_FD support to BTF fd.
The original BTF data, which was used to create the BTF fd during
the earlier BPF_BTF_LOAD call, will be returned.
The userspace is expected to allocate buffer
to info.info and the buffer size is set to info.info_len before
calling BPF_OBJ_GET_INFO_BY_FD.
The original BTF data is copied to the userspace buffer (info.info).
Only upto the user's specified info.info_len will be copied.
The original BTF data size is set to info.info_len. The userspace
needs to check if it is bigger than its allocated buffer size.
If it is, the userspace should realloc with the kernel-returned
info.info_len and call the BPF_OBJ_GET_INFO_BY_FD again.

diff --git a/include/linux/btf.h b/include/linux/btf.h
index a7c7072535ea..a966dc6d61ee 100644
--- a/include/linux/btf.h
+++ b/include/linux/btf.h
@@ -10,9 +10,14 @@ struct btf;
struct btf_type;
union bpf_attr;
+extern const struct file_operations btf_fops;
+
void btf_put(struct btf *btf);
int btf_new_fd(const union bpf_attr *attr);
struct btf *btf_get_by_fd(int fd);
+int btf_get_info_by_fd(const struct btf *btf,
+ const union bpf_attr *attr,
+ union bpf_attr __user *uattr);
/* Figure out the size of a type_id. If type_id is a modifier
* (e.g. const), it will be resolved to find out the type with size.
*
diff --git a/kernel/bpf/btf.c b/kernel/bpf/btf.c
index ba088f02ed17..b09470d2df91 100644
--- a/kernel/bpf/btf.c
+++ b/kernel/bpf/btf.c
@@ -2029,7 +2029,7 @@ static int btf_release(struct inode *inode, struct file *filp)
return 0;
}
-static const struct file_operations btf_fops = {
+const struct file_operations btf_fops = {
.release = btf_release,
};
@@ -2074,3 +2074,18 @@ struct btf *btf_get_by_fd(int fd)
return btf;
}
+
+int btf_get_info_by_fd(const struct btf *btf,
+ const union bpf_attr *attr,
+ union bpf_attr __user *uattr)
+{
+ void __user *udata = u64_to_user_ptr(attr->info.info);
+ u32 copy_len = min_t(u32, btf->data_size,
+ attr->info.info_len);
+
+ if (copy_to_user(udata, btf->data, copy_len) ||
+ put_user(btf->data_size, &uattr->info.info_len))
+ return -EFAULT;
+
+ return 0;
+}
diff --git a/kernel/bpf/syscall.c b/kernel/bpf/syscall.c
index cd8ebadc66eb..0a4924a0a8da 100644
--- a/kernel/bpf/syscall.c
+++ b/kernel/bpf/syscall.c
@@ -2017,6 +2017,8 @@ static int bpf_obj_get_info_by_fd(const union bpf_attr *attr,
else if (f.file->f_op == &bpf_map_fops)
err = bpf_map_get_info_by_fd(f.file->private_data, attr,
uattr);
+ else if (f.file->f_op == &btf_fops)
+ err = btf_get_info_by_fd(f.file->private_data, attr, uattr);
else
err = -EINVAL;
